There is a guy named Art Zapf who produced a color laminated diagram www.zapfenterprises.com/ . I got one about a year ago. he mentioned that he only had 1 or two left. It is the version printed over a 914-6 image. Around $100.00

He also has some black and white factory diagram copies - $25.00 I think.

The laminated diagram is ok. Colors are just OK and the clarity is just OK. I suspect that he had some other versions that were better, but these were out of print at the time.

The factory diagrams are great - perfect clarity and a bit more detail.

I am very happy to have both. Suggest that for the $25.00 bucks that you get the factory diagrams in addition (or maybe instead of) the last remaining color prints.

There are several threads on the net that show more detail for certain portions of the system (pin numbers on relays and such). You can get lucky and find detail on what you are looking for sometimes. Good luck.
